The role holder is responsible for collating financial information, liaising with auditors, creating consolidated financial statements, maintaining the calendar and ensuring its adherence for closing, and supporting the Financial Reporting Consolidation department to align with strategy and objectives. The role holder shall perform duties in accordance with business policies and procedures. Job Responsibilities

Coordinate with internal and external auditors to review and audit STC Consolidated financial statements quarterly and annually. Support the production of group consolidated financial statements in accordance with accounting standards and CMA regulations.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ports and assist in reviews of these documents. Create STC’s consolidated financial statements reports complying with policies, standards, and regulations. Ensure timely identification and compliance with evolving accounting guidance; interpret standards and prepare technical memorandums clearly and comprehensively. Additional Responsibilities

Create and maintain the STC calendar to inform parties of deadlines for financial closing and reporting. Communicate and explain accounting issues and guidance relevant to financial reporting to management, in collaboration with the Policy and Procedure department. Support month-end and year-end closing processes. Coordinate with counterparts within STC to harmonize policies under the STC Reform. Produce actual-to-actual consolidation reports. Assist in coordinating annual audits and quarterly reviews with internal and external auditors. Prepare the annual PIF group reporting package required by PIF. Experience
